The Norwegian Farmers' Association in Oslo (BUL) was founded on 15 October 1899 and functions as an activity and cultural heritage organisation. The organization is open to anyone who wants to participate, and offers a varied program of activities such as folk dancing, sports, choral singing, theater and painting. BUL has a long history with a focus on culture and community engagement, and has achieved recognition in both culture and sport, including by winning four medals during the National Championships in Askøy and setting a Norwegian senior record in the relay (4x200m).

The organization also has an active contribution to the local community and youth work. In 1913, BUL built the Peasants' House in Rosenkrantz' gate 8, which houses both the administration and the Theater Hall. In this building there are also Hotell Bondeheimen, Kaffistova, Heimen Husfliden and Solhjell, all of which are owned by BUL.
